Hi
The reason for no search facility is that you simple add links to your current website in order to add a product. It does not use SQL and does not have a product directory which could be searched. You add as many products as you like, through links. An example of the links used to add an item to the basket can be seen at http://www.phpcart.co.uk/autogen/
To integrate with 2checkout simple add your 2checkout settings to the config file included in the download, upload the files, and your away!Barry
